Output 37102fb2f7ccb14151e53561189938a514d9d1d7d5c8e045c457582082e762ea:1

value
109006725
script pubkey
OP_0 OP_PUSHBYTES_20 1de320623af91383e615eb40a941fb5c1874d883
address
ltc1qrh3jqc36lyfc8es4adq2js0mtsv8fkyr527xs6
transaction
37102fb2f7ccb14151e53561189938a514d9d1d7d5c8e045c457582082e762ea
spent
true